How It Works

The formula’s logic has two tracks:

Track 1 — Reducing inflammation and oxidative stress. Saffron extract, fucoxanthin, fucoidan, and oleuropein are included for their antioxidant and anti-inflammatory profiles, which is a legitimate angle in cognitive aging research.

Track 2 — Supporting glucose metabolism in brain cells. Berberine, Ceylon cinnamon, corosolic acid, and kudzu flower extract are grouped here. Berberine in particular is well studied for activating AMPK, an enzyme pathway tied to insulin sensitivity — though most of that research is in metabolic health contexts, not brain-specific human trials.

Morosil (Sicilian red orange extract) and xylitol round out the formula, positioned as absorption and energy-support ingredients.

The honest caveat: the label lists a 458mg proprietary blend total but doesn’t break out individual milligram doses per ingredient. That’s common in this category, but it does mean you can’t verify if any single ingredient is present at a clinically studied amount.

Side Effects & Safety

No serious side effects are commonly reported with Phytomem One when taken as directed. Because it contains botanical extracts (including berberine, which can interact with certain blood sugar or blood pressure medications), people who are pregnant, nursing, on medication, or managing a medical condition should talk to a doctor before starting.

If you experience any side effects, stop using the product and speak with a healthcare professional.
